Kohler is seeking a Senior Director, Master Data Management (MDM) & Data Governance. This role is a strategic enterprise leader responsible for defining and executing the organization’s master data and governance vision. The leader will establish governance frameworks, operating models, standards, policies, procedures, and technologies required to ensure high-quality, trusted, and business-aligned data across domains including Customer, Product, Material, BOM, Vendor, Finance, and Operations.

Reporting to the VP-IT Enterprise Applications & ERP Transformation, this leader will drive enterprise-wide data standardization, stewardship, quality, and compliance initiatives—enabling analytics, AI, digital transformation, and operational excellence.

This role requires a balance of strategic thinking, business partnership, organizational leadership, and hands‑on execution oversight.

Specific Responsibilities
Enterprise MDM Strategy & Execution

Define and lead the enterprise Master Data Management strategy aligned to business and digital transformation priorities

Establish a scalable, domain-driven MDM operating model with clearly defined roles and responsibilities cross‑functionally across all domains

Establish and document all standards, definitions, policies, and procedures for master data management across all domains

Enable the execution of quality master data management through technology

Oversee master data lifecycle management, golden record creation, hierarchies, and reference data management

Enable and automate master data management where possible through technology, determining the right tech stack for the defined people and processes at Kohler

Data Governance Leadership

Design and implement a pragmatic enterprise data governance framework

Establish data ownership, stewardship, and accountability models across business functions

Help establish data governance council in partnership with IT Data Leader and Business champion

Establish charters for managing master data domains in partnership with business owners and functional leads

Define and enforce data standards, policies, and controls

Ensure regulatory compliance (privacy, financial controls, industry‑specific regulations)

Enable and automate data governance where possible through technology, determining the right tech stack for the defined people and processes at Kohler

Data Quality & Controls

Develop and operationalize enterprise data quality standards and KPIs

Implement monitoring, issue management, and remediation processes

Establish root cause analysis processes to prevent recurring data defects

Partner with security, internal audit, risk, and compliance teams to ensure strong data controls

Business Partnership & Enablement

Partner with Supply Chain, Procurement, Engineering, Finance, Marketing, Commercial, Operations, and IT leaders to align master data priorities to business outcomes

Translate business requirements into scalable data capabilities

Enable analytics, AI, ERP modernization, and digital initiatives through trusted data foundations

Evangelize the value of governed, high‑quality master data across the enterprise

Organization & Talent Development

Build and lead a high‑performing IT MDM and Data Governance team

Define clear roles for Data Owners, Data Stewards, and Domain Leads

Build and lead a matrix environment of IT and Business leaders across domains

Develop data literacy and governance training programs

Foster a culture of accountability, transparency, and data‑driven decision‑making
